What Happened

Ethereum trades at $2,520, sitting right at the pivot point most analysts have flagged in news outlets for weeks. That’s not a coincidence. A completed Elliott Wave Double Three correction just handed ETH a defined support zone, and buyers showed up almost exactly where the pattern said they would.

The technical case centers on a three-wave pullback that unfolded as a classic (W)-(X)-(Y) Double Three, a 3-3-3 corrective structure where each leg forms its own internal A-B-C sequence.

Analysts tracking the pattern projected wave (w) from the end of wave (x) using Fibonacci extension tools, landing on an Equal Legs buying zone at $2,375–$2,337. ETH found buyers there and has since pushed back toward the mid-$2,500s, currently developing what’s labeled the c-leg of the wave.
